Embracing the Seasons
Every season holds its own beauty and purpose. From the vibrant colors of spring to the cozy warmth of winter, each season offers us a chance to connect with nature and ourselves. By acknowledging and embracing these changes, we can find a deeper sense of meaning and purpose in our lives.
One way to do this is by creating rituals that align with the energy of each season. For example, in the spring, you might engage in a ritual of planting seeds, symbolizing new beginnings and growth. In the summer, you could spend time outdoors, soaking up the sun and connecting with the abundance of nature. In the fall, you might create a ritual of letting go, releasing any negative emotions or attachments. And in the winter, you could embrace a ritual of rest and reflection, honoring the stillness and quietude of the season.
